Finally finished! My Randy Smith Dreadnought. Sheeted foam wing and stab, PA-61 on a quiet pipe turning a 12.1x4.5 mejlik three blade, 64 ounces, finish all Sig dope. The stencils for the letters and numbers, etc came from Derek Barry, and I freely ripped off from his '96 Worlds Dreadnought for major elements of the paint scheme.
This was my first pipe ship, first fully sheeted foam wing job, first Randy plane, first full sprayed dope finish, etc etc. I made alot of goofs, but learned tons along the way for future projects.
